I have June 2018 Eclipse Photon a redhat linux 7. I only have gtk 2 installed; had to remove gtk 3 because eclipse could not be started. Anyway, with gtk2, when I open a Java 9 project, in the text editor If I do horizontal scrolling, it messes up screen, it draws a few vertical scrollbars (in addition to a vertical scrollbar) at the end. I am using Exceed Hummingbird on my PC as a X-Server.

I have been using Eclipse Kepler for years on redhat linux without any problems, but photon has scrolling issues, so it is unusable.

How can I overcome this problem? I searched on google while problem has been reported, no solutions (which work) are provided.
